Winter Debris Creates Hidden Blockages in Older Properties
Pasadena’s housing stock includes numerous properties built between the 1920s and 1960s with cast iron or galvanized steel pipes that naturally accumulate debris over time. Winter months bring grease from holiday cooking, increased food waste, and organic matter that collects inside drain lines. Cooler temperatures slow decomposition, allowing buildups to harden against pipe walls.
According to the Insurance Information Institute, approximately 1 in 67 insured homes files a water damage or freezing property damage claim annually. Water damage ranks as the second most common homeowners’ insurance claim, with average payouts reaching $12,514 per incident. For Pasadena residents, this vulnerability peaks exactly when drainage systems face maximum stress.
Temperature variations compound these challenges. Spring brings daily highs increasing from 68°F in early March to 77°F by late May, causing pipes to expand and contract. These fluctuations loosen existing buildup or widen small cracks where debris accumulates, while grease and soap residue that remained semi-liquid during warmer periods congeal during cooler nights.
Professional Drain Cleaning Methods Outperform DIY Solutions
A professional plumber in Los Angeles begins drain cleaning with video camera inspection technology that reveals actual conditions inside pipes. This diagnostic approach identifies current blockages plus early warning signs like grease buildup, root penetration, pipe corrosion, or structural issues impossible to assess from surface symptoms.
Hydro-jetting offers significant advantages over chemical drain cleaners. According to HomeGuide⤉, residential hydro-jetting typically costs $600-$1,400, depending on severity, while repeated chemical purchases plus eventual emergency service often exceed total costs.

Hydro-jetting uses high-pressure water (3,000-4,000 PSI) to thoroughly clean pipe interiors, removing grease, scale, roots, and debris without harsh chemicals that damage pipe joints and seals in older systems.
Five Critical Warning Signs Requiring Immediate Attention
E.T. Plumbing urges homeowners to monitor specific indicators that signal developing drainage problems:
-
Slow drainage patterns – Water taking 30+ seconds to empty from sinks or standing water remaining in bathroom drains indicate partial blockages from compacted winter debris.
-
Recurring clogs – Same fixtures experiencing repeated blockages despite clearing attempts suggest underlying pipe bellying or root intrusions beyond DIY reach.
-
Unusual sounds or odors – Gurgling noises when running water or foul smells from drains signal bacterial growth on accumulated organic matter or improper venting.
-
Water backup during rain – Storm-related backups through floor drains or basement fixtures indicate main line blockages requiring professional drain cleaning.
-
Multiple fixtures affected simultaneously – When flushing one toilet causes another to gurgle, main sewer line blockages require immediate intervention from plumbing services in Los Angeles.

Factors accelerating drain buildup include mature trees within 50 feet of sewer lines, heavy cooking with oils, hard water mineral deposits, garbage disposal use, and multi-generational household volumes. Properties with multiple risk factors benefit from services at the more frequent end of recommended ranges.
Planned spring maintenance from a local plumber in Los Angeles typically costs $350-600 for main line cleaning and inspection, while emergency service for complete stoppages ranges from $800-2,000+, depending on time of day and cleanup required.
